SE Series 54 V Mini TCO Protection Devices - Bourns 54 V Mini TCO Protection Devices – SE Series Publish Date: 2025-12-08

The Bourns SE series is an extremely small 54 V SMD breaker, with a footprint size of 4.7 mm x 2.8 mm. The height is only 1.23 mm.

New European Battery Regulation - EU 2023/1542

The new European Battery Regulation aims to regulate the entire life cycle of batteries, from the sustainable extraction of raw materials to disposal and recycling.
